Coke head: Hopeless smuggler is caught with cocaine worth £850,000 hidden beneath her wig at Indian airport

This is the extraordinary moment a woman was arrested at an Indian airport after almost a kilo of cocaine was found hidden under her wig.

The smuggler, who hails from Entebbe in Uganda, was nabbed at Mumbai's Chhatrapati Shivaji International Airport via Nairobi, Kenya, on Tuesday.

A Directorate of Revenue Intelligence (DRI) official said the woman was in possession of 890 grams of cocaine, with a market value of approximately £844,699.

Acting on specific information, the Mumbai Zonal Unit of the DRI laid a trap at the airport on Tuesday and arrested the woman passenger.

DRI officials said they had debunked “numerous modus operandi” in the past, ranging from concealment methods such as concealing sanitary napkins, liquid cocaine in whiskey bottles, black cocaine and cocaine in moisturizer bottles.

The Times of India reports that the woman also hid cocaine in her bra and wig.

The drugs were seized under the Narcotic Drugs and Psychotropic Substances Act 1985 and the woman is being held while investigators investigate.

This isn't the first time criminals have used wigs to smuggle drugs through airport security.

Last year, two women were arrested in Colombia for trying to traffic cocaine by sewing the drug into their wigs.

Police found 900 grams of cocaine, wrapped in plastic, which was sewn to the fake hair before the woman admitted to hiding a further 200 grams in her genital area.

The second had 650 grams camouflaged in her wig and another 200 grams hidden, wrapped around a white bag in her vagina.
